Entrance Preview

I joined back in 2011 and then iiit had only 3 batches including ours in btech and 2 mtech batches i got admission in iiit bbsr through OJEE it was held back then my rank was 3699. But now as it is a deemed university now it takes admission through AIJEE if interested one can directly purchase an application form from the college and apply through their rank. Well i took the ETC branch but if a student is job oriented he,she must goo for cse or it and job opportunities are more.

Internships Opportunities

As IIIT BBSR is a relatively young institute till now the only internship offered in IIIT BBSR is by DELL on successful completion dell also recruits those students as permanent employee. Stipend are only offered to mtech and phd students not B.Tech.

Placement Experience

4.5

Placement is the strong suit of this institute many MNC pay their visit to this institute and recruits considerable amount of students by the i mean approx 70%. Companies like DELL 5lpa,techmahindra 3lpa,IBM-3.25lpa,snapdeal-12lpa,IBEXI-4.2lpa,Infosys-3.25lpa,capgemini-3lpa lately companies like mindtree amdocs had also recruited from this institute.

College Events

3.5

The annual techo-cult festival Advaita is held every year between february and march its the biggest event that the college organizes it is divided into two parts tech for 1 and half days and cult for the rest out of 4 days in total. There are many robotics events held and seminars carried out during the first 2 days after that various cultural program follows at the end of the third day celebrity night is organised then at the end of the event djnight. Apart from that the various committees organize events for different branches to participate.

Fee Structure And Facilities

The fees structure is little expensive for a government college as it is self sustaining that will cost around 1.5 laks per year per student. Out of which 1 lak is only for the tuition fee each year.

Fees and Financial Aid

TWF is a scholarship provided to students whose family income is less than 2 lpa and the topper of each branch is also awarded a scholarship every semester both andhra bank and icci bank handles the college accounts so any student can avail loan there.

Hostel Facilities

2.5

According to the money they take the facilities provided are barely minimum it has both boys and girls hostel adjacent to each other and they are nine floors high they have lift facility in each block with frequent shutdowns mostly due to the students. Mess food is good only when u order something else from the regular menu. The hostel has badminton playing area which is mostly crowded. The rooms are simple and three sharing and each block has a four sharing room.
